The problem

Renters deserve someone on their side.

Most rental tools help you browse listings. Casa helps you make the decision. Tell us what you’re looking for, what matters most, and what you’re considering. Casa helps you compare options, understand costs, prepare for tours, and avoid obvious mistakes before you apply or sign.

Portals can show you hundreds of apartments without helping you decide which ones actually fit your life.

Brokers and leasing teams often represent the landlord, leaving renters to evaluate the tradeoffs alone.

Rent is only the headline. Fees, utilities, broker costs, deposits, and move-in expenses can change the real price.

Renters often need to tour, compare, ask the right questions, and apply quickly without a clear checklist.

Pet charges, deposit language, maintenance responsibilities, and vague clauses can matter after move-in.
